Group … The William Breman Jewish Heritage Museum is home to the permanent exhibit, The Absence of Humanity: The Holocaust Years 1933-1945. This permanent exhibition presents a detailed history of the events that led up to the Holocaust, the atrocities perpetrated by the Nazis during World War II, and those events that took place in its wake.

The museum places a special emphasis on the history of Georgia and …The archives were transferred from the Georgia Historical Society to the Cuba Family Archives for Southern Jewish History at the Breman Museum in July of 2015. This substantial collection consists of approximately 175 linear feet of material, 6,000 photographs, and 150 oral histories all pertaining to Savannah and the greater Chatham …If you’re fascinated by the wonders of science and industry, visiting a science and industry museum can be an exciting and educational experience. His vision and his dream became a reality when The William Breman Jewish Heritage Museum opened its doors at the Selig Center in June 1996. Bill Breman was born on March 13, 1908, in Philadelphia. When he was five years old, the family moved to Atlanta, where they remained until Bill was 15, at which time they moved to Asheville, North Carolina. The Breman Museum, located in Atlanta, is a cultural center that focuses on Jewish history, culture, and arts. The museum places a special emphasis on the history of Georgia and the Holocaust. It provides a unique opportunity for visitors to learn about Jewish heritage and the impact of the Holocaust on the Jewish community.The Vega String Quartet Presents Music of Jewish Composers.
